STRUCTURED CABLING

A structured cabling system can consist of one or more media sources, from basic phone lines and cable TV, to computer networks, surround sound and home theater, and security. If properly installed, multiple components can be added at any time, work together, and are easily accessible from any room in your house.

WIRING 101

A Quick Lesson in Wiringto help you understand the different types and what they’re used for.

  1. Fiber Optic Cable This is glass or plastic fiber cable in which signals can run at fractions fo the speed of light.  The fastest communication cable availab le.  These are also what is known as Opto-Isloated, meaning its protected from lightening, surges and spikes, protecting devices connected to it.   
  2. Category 6(1000Mhz/1Ghz) -This Cable is rated to 1Ghz for the fastest networking requreoments.  Typically used in commercial networks, or largeer homes.  It is also used for video distirbution where high-bandwidths are needed for up to 10GB compressed video signals. 
  3. Category 5 (100MHz) – This cable is used for phone/intercom systems, computer networks, access control and home automation. It’s also used in advanced audio distribution systems and infra-red control.
  4. Enhanced Cat 5 (up to 1Ghz) – Cat5E –  Cat5E is an improvement on Cat5 wiring, enabling speeds up to 1Ghz, with certain equipmkent.  This is what is mostly used in today’s homes.  
  5. Quad Shield RG6 (2.5 GHz) – This format is used for video and high speed data transmission throughout the home. It handles anything from satellite, TV, cable, cable modem, CCTV cameras, and more.
  6. 16/2 & 16/4 – Used for speaker wiring throughout the home. Most rooms are now pre-wired for speakers, volume controls, IR keypads or eyes.
  7. 18/4/2 and Control wires – Allows you to wire all your rooms so you can add total remote or keypad control of everything in the future. These also work for security systems, sensors, RS232 control, IR control and more.

FULHOUSE - TRIM OUT

This stage is the time to choose according to your preferences or budget, because every cable or wire run in the structured cabling plan doesn’t need to be used right away. In fact, most homeowners often choose to upgrade phone and network outlets later.

For example, a single Category 5 cable has 4 pairs of wires in it. A telephone line only requires one (1) pair, so you can trim out for a single phone line or multiple lines, a fax line, and modem line. You can even add a cable TV or cable modem outlet in the same plate.

That type of distribution do you want right now? What type of trim do you want, standard equipment, some specialized outlets, or a full plug-n-play trimming? Do you want to install speakers and volume controls now, or upgrade later? These are a few of the questions we’ll ask as we customize your home the way you want it.

Basic Trim – Standard trim plates for telephone and cable TV outlets. It also includes blank plates over unused outlets.

Advanced Trim – This allows for some combination outlets. It’s a standard trim that allows the combining of telephone, cable TV, and network outlets into a single jack.

Decora Trim – Leviton’s Decora style trim plates allow for combination outlets for two phone lines, networks or cable outlets. You can also get screwless Trim Plates, for an elaborate finished look.

SOHO & QuickPort Trim – Leviton’s QuickPort multi port trim plates, allows for multiple TV, phone, cable, and network ports in a single wall plate.

SYSTEMS INTEGRATION

The final phase of the FulHouse home automation plan involves setup, configuration, integration and programming of all subsystems. It’s one thing to install a security system or a home theater, but to install both and then add lighting control, climate control, touch screens, and CCTV cameras, that all work in concert.
